The increasing interests in H- index leads to some recent development in time domain investigation. This paper presents a necessary and sufficient condition of H- index in a finite time horizon for linear time-varying systems. It shows that the existence of a lower bound of H- index is equivalent to the existence of a certain backward differential Riccati equation. When applied to a linear time-invariant...
Several robust fault detection problems for linear discrete time-varying systems have been given in this paper. It is shown that the optimal robust detection filters for those well-recognized robust fault detection problems, such as ℋ-/ℋ∞, ℋ2/ℋ∞ and ℋ∞/ℋ∞ problems, have the same observer structure, whose gain can be obtained by solving a standard difference Riccati equation.
